    You can appeal in the 10 days after receiving your permit. IF you get said permit and then something changes or you have gone past the 10 day time frame you must submit a letter with the changes requested and a check for $10 payable to MSP. If they grant your request you're golden, if they do not you have the same 10 day window to appeal to the HPRB.

    There have been several folks recently who have received permits restricted to "while employed by" or words to that effect who have successfully appealed these restrictions to the HPRB.

    If you are granted a permit due to your TS clearance and you retire currently the MSP will not renew your permit as they deem the threat (because of active TS clearance) has passed. Yes, this is incredibly stupid because as you say you are still required to not divulge the info that you have floating around in your cranium and that knowledge falling into the wrong hands could still be detrimental to the security of these 57 United States regardless of your employment status.
